欧美一级特黄大片做受成人-亚洲成人一区二区电影-激情熟女一区二区三区-日韩专区欧美专区国产专区

sqlserver臟讀,數(shù)據(jù)庫臟讀是什么意思

誰幫我看看這樣的情況sqlserver產(chǎn)生并發(fā)的可能性大嗎?

提取號(hào)碼這個(gè)操作時(shí),用戶是否先要看到號(hào)碼?

創(chuàng)新互聯(lián)建站于2013年成立,是專業(yè)互聯(lián)網(wǎng)技術(shù)服務(wù)公司,擁有項(xiàng)目網(wǎng)站設(shè)計(jì)制作、成都網(wǎng)站制作網(wǎng)站策劃,項(xiàng)目實(shí)施與項(xiàng)目整合能力。我們以讓每一個(gè)夢(mèng)想脫穎而出為使命,1280元綠園做網(wǎng)站,已為上家服務(wù),為綠園各地企業(yè)和個(gè)人服務(wù),聯(lián)系電話:18980820575

如果不是,那最簡(jiǎn)單,只要啟動(dòng)事務(wù),在更新(刪除)號(hào)碼后,將此號(hào)碼返回即可;

如果是,那你無法保證用戶看到的號(hào)碼沒有被他人提取掉,只能在事務(wù)內(nèi)先進(jìn)行對(duì)應(yīng)號(hào)碼的更新(刪除)工作,如果發(fā)現(xiàn)需要操作的號(hào)碼不存在(更新或刪除失敗,沒有記錄被影響),那就返回該號(hào)碼已被他人提取的信息即可。

sql事務(wù)是會(huì)對(duì)被操作的數(shù)據(jù)進(jìn)行行鎖定的,因此只要控制的好,不必?fù)?dān)心并發(fā)問題。

sqlserver nolock plsql中有嗎

一般用于此類語句中:select * from t with(NOLOCK)

nolock是不加鎖查詢,可以讀取被事務(wù)鎖定的數(shù)據(jù),也稱為臟讀。

說明:

使當(dāng)前會(huì)話的查詢,不受其它會(huì)話的事務(wù)所阻塞。

但是這樣做,就讀取了其它事務(wù)的“修改后未提交的”數(shù)據(jù)。

也就是允許“READ UNCOMMITTED”!

sqlserver事務(wù)可以不鎖表嗎

您好:

不鎖表是可以的。

可是會(huì)并發(fā),會(huì)臟讀。

如果您不會(huì)遇到這種情況,那自然是可以不鎖表的。。。

轉(zhuǎn)SQLSERVER 會(huì)不會(huì)自動(dòng)加鎖

[SQL]提升查詢效率與避免LOCK發(fā)生nolock: 可能把沒有提交事務(wù)的數(shù)據(jù)也顯示出來,可能會(huì)產(chǎn)生臟讀readpast: 會(huì)把被鎖住的行不顯示出來

所有Select加 With (NoLock)解決阻塞死鎖

在查詢語句中使用 NOLOCK 和 READPAST

處理一個(gè)數(shù)據(jù)庫死鎖的異常時(shí)候,其中一個(gè)建議就是使用 NOLOCK 或者 READPAST 。有關(guān) NOLOCK 和 READPAST的一些技術(shù)知識(shí)點(diǎn):

對(duì)于非銀行等嚴(yán)格要求事務(wù)的行業(yè),搜索記錄中出現(xiàn)或者不出現(xiàn)某條記錄,都是在可容忍范圍內(nèi),所以碰到死鎖,應(yīng)該首先考慮,我們業(yè)務(wù)邏輯是否能容忍出現(xiàn)或者不出現(xiàn)某些記錄,而不是尋求對(duì)雙方都加鎖條件下如何解鎖的問題。

NOLOCK 和 READPAST 都是處理查詢、插入、刪除等操作時(shí)候,如何應(yīng)對(duì)鎖住的數(shù)據(jù)記錄。但是這時(shí)候一定要注意NOLOCK 和 READPAST的局限性,確認(rèn)你的業(yè)務(wù)邏輯可以容忍這些記錄的出現(xiàn)或者不出現(xiàn):

簡(jiǎn)單來說:

NOLOCK 可能把沒有提交事務(wù)的數(shù)據(jù)也顯示出來.

READPAST 會(huì)把被鎖住的行不顯示出來

不使用 NOLOCK 和 READPAST ,在 Select 操作時(shí)候則有可能報(bào)錯(cuò)誤:事務(wù)(進(jìn)程 ID **)與另一個(gè)進(jìn)程被死鎖在 鎖 資源上,并且已被選作死鎖犧牲品。

下面就來演示這個(gè)情況。

為了演示兩個(gè)事務(wù)死鎖的情況,我們下面的測(cè)試都需要在SQL Server Management Studio中打開兩個(gè)查詢窗口。保證事務(wù)不被干擾。

演示一 沒有提交的事務(wù),NOLOCK 和 READPAST處理的策略:

查詢窗口一請(qǐng)執(zhí)行如下腳本:

CREATE TABLE t1 (c1 int IDENTITY(1,1), c2 int)

go

BEGIN TRANSACTION

insert t1(c2) values(1)

在查詢窗口一執(zhí)行后,查詢窗口二執(zhí)行如下腳本:

select count(*) from t1 WITH(NOLOCK)

select count(*) from t1 WITH(READPAST)

結(jié)果與分析:

查詢窗口二依次顯示統(tǒng)計(jì)結(jié)果為: 1、0

查詢窗口一的命令沒有提交事務(wù),所以 READPAST 不會(huì)計(jì)算沒有提交事務(wù)的這一條記錄,這一條被鎖住了,READPAST 看不到;而NOLOCK則可以看到被鎖住的這一條記錄。

如果這時(shí)候我們?cè)诓樵兇翱诙袌?zhí)行:

select count(*) from t1 就會(huì)看到這個(gè)執(zhí)行很久不能執(zhí)行完畢,因?yàn)檫@個(gè)查詢遇到了一個(gè)死鎖。

清除掉這個(gè)測(cè)試環(huán)境,需要在查詢窗口一中再執(zhí)行如下語句:

ROLLBACK TRANSACTION

drop table t1

演示二:對(duì)被鎖住的記錄,NOLOCK 和 READPAST處理的策略

這個(gè)演示同樣需要兩個(gè)查詢窗口。

請(qǐng)?jiān)诓樵兇翱谝恢袌?zhí)行如下語句:

CREATE TABLE t2 (UserID int , NickName nvarchar(50))

go

insert t2(UserID,NickName) values(1,'郭紅俊')

insert t2(UserID,NickName) values(2,'蟈蟈俊')

go

BEGIN TRANSACTION

update t2 set NickName = '蟈蟈俊.net' where UserID = 2

請(qǐng)?jiān)诓樵兇翱诙袌?zhí)行如下腳本:

select * from t2 WITH(NOLOCK) where UserID = 2

select * from t2 WITH(READPAST) where UserID = 2

結(jié)果與分析:

查詢窗口二中, NOLOCK 對(duì)應(yīng)的查詢結(jié)果中我們看到了修改后的記錄,READPAST對(duì)應(yīng)的查詢結(jié)果中我們沒有看到任何一條記錄。 這種情況下就可能發(fā)生臟讀

當(dāng)前名稱:sqlserver臟讀,數(shù)據(jù)庫臟讀是什么意思
當(dāng)前路徑:http://aaarwkj.com/article2/dssiioc.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供品牌網(wǎng)站建設(shè)外貿(mào)建站、軟件開發(fā)、移動(dòng)網(wǎng)站建設(shè)、網(wǎng)站營(yíng)銷企業(yè)建站

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)

營(yíng)銷型網(wǎng)站建設(shè)
福利视频免费观看欧美| 精品啪啪高潮一区二区| 国产91美女黄色在线观看| 亚洲av成人噜噜网站| 欧美日韩在线亚洲二区综二| 日本黄色高清视频一区| 久久亚洲春色中文字幕| 久久国产精品欧美熟妇| 丰满人妻侵犯中文字幕| 欧美日韩国产综合在线观看| 亚洲欧美日韩性生活视频| 日韩欧美黄色三级视频| 激情亚洲不卡一区二区| 在线观看视频网站一卡二卡| 欧美一区二区三区午夜| 欧洲女人av天堂精品| 一区二区中文字幕精品| 欧美日韩在线不卡一区| 热九九这里只有热九九| 欧美av在线免费观看| 日本在线观看免费高清| 亚洲精品欧美综合第四区| 亚洲精品露脸自拍高清在线观看| 国产三级在线dvd观看| 日本待黄大片一区二区| 国产又黄又爽不卡的视频| 成人18禁h黄在线看免费| 国产精品欧美日韩高清| 情五月激情亚洲丁香佳色| 亚洲一区二区三区国色天香| 久久欧精品欧美日韩精品| 校花出白浆视频一区二区三区| 国产麻豆91精品女同性恋| 我要看亚洲黄色片一级| 精品国产一区二区三区不卡| 四虎国产最新在线免费| 好看的中文字幕人妻少妇| 未满十八禁止下载软件| 国产日韩一区二区三区电影| 91在线看片国产免费观看| 国产精品一区二区三区在线|